Fedus: Physical sciences and engineering will follow machine learning scaling laws
“And I think the physical sciences, physical engineering, Will have a very similar property where we establish these scaling properties and Bring that mindset.”
Fedus: Self-improving software AI will not automatically generalize to domains like biology
“So rolling forward that software engineering self-improvement, I think you're going to have a system that can write complete repositories, identify bugs, refactor code, But it doesn't suddenly understand biology. Right? It's just like there's a domain gap ther…”
Fedus: Recursive self-improvement is happening in software and entering AI research
“So, In that domain, I think it's happening now-ish. And I think we'll see the same thing too for AI research. That's a slower outer loop because now the experiment isn't just checking some unit tests passing, but it's checking what was the scaling property? Di…”
Fedus: John Schulman steered OpenAI toward a general chatbot over narrow tools
“And we're all spitballing ideas, like writing bot coding bot. You know, very natural at the time. Some of our least interesting ideas were a meeting bot, so it would just sit in a Google Meet, take notes, and then send out, like, to-dos after. But John Schulma…”
Fedus: AI Matter Synthesis Will Profoundly Impact Semiconductors, Aerospace, and Energy
“As you're pointing out, you're going from systems that aren't just writing essays, not just writing software, but to literally generating matter. And I think it has pretty profound implications to semiconductors, airspace, energy.”
Fedus: Physics and chemistry demonstrate scaling laws similar to AI
“On the material science side, we're seeing scaling laws within physics, within chemistry both with respect to simulations, with respect to experiment, and it's like the same kind of principles at play and ML.”
Fedus: Compute costs outweigh physical infrastructure in materials AI labs
“What's interesting is just the compute costs relative to physical infrastructure is actually surprising where, you know, so much money is spent on the compute that the physical infrastructure sometimes is actually lower, but, you know, has very large lead time…”
Fedus: Hybrid automated lab systems already produce large amounts of reliable data
“Already the reliability of the sort of like hybrid systems is sufficient to produce Huge amounts of reliable data”
Fedus: Periodic Labs will build AI co-pilots for space and defense
“Basically co-pilots for engineers, researchers in advanced industries. So maybe perhaps just being in Silicon Valley, we, you know, we really think about like computer oriented work. Everything is digital. Everything is bits, but there's so many industries. Li…”
